Job Description

Sales Support Administrator

Gophermods

• Maintain accurate and up-to-date records within the CRM system • Ensure all client and prospect data is properly entered, organized, and maintained • Track repair quotes, sales activity, and client interactions • Provide regular pipeline and activity reports to sales leadership • Track key KPIs such as lead response time, quote conversion rates, and calls booked • Triage and qualify incoming leads in a timely manner • Perform data enrichment on new leads to ensure complete and accurate contact, company, and equipment information • Support prospecting efforts to help build and maintain a healthy pipeline of businesses and clients in need of IT repair services • Execute follow-up sequences with leads and prospects on a defined schedule • Re-engage cold or stale leads in the pipeline to maximize conversion opportunities • Schedule and set up all sales calls and appointments • Prepare and send quotes for IT repair services including hardware repairs, device maintenance, and related technical solutions • Follow up on outstanding quotes that have not yet been accepted • Manage and organize sales-related email communications • Follow and uphold the established sales process at every stage • Help build, refine, and document standard operating procedures (SOPs) for the sales process to support the growth and scalability of the team • Facilitate the onboarding process for new clients • Ensure all service agreements are properly completed, signed, and filed • Coordinate with internal teams to ensure a seamless handoff from sales to service delivery

Job Requirements

  • Detail-Oriented: Strong attention to accuracy in data entry, documentation, and follow-through
  • Excellent Communicator: Clear and professional written and verbal communication skills
  • Highly Organized: Able to manage multiple tasks, systems, and deadlines simultaneously
  • Independent & Self-Motivated: Comfortable working autonomously in a virtual environment with minimal supervision
  • Strong Prioritization Skills: Able to quickly assess urgency and importance to effectively manage daily workload
  • Experience with CRM platforms (e.g., HubSpot, Salesforce, etc.)
  • Prior experience in a sales support or administrative role preferred
  • Familiarity with the IT repair or managed services industry is a strong plus
  • Basic understanding of IT hardware, devices, and common repair terminology preferred
  • Proficiency in email management and standard business tools (Google Workspace, Microsoft Office, etc.)

Benefits

  • Fully remote/virtual position
  • Must have reliable internet access

Responsibilities Peraton is seeking a Subcontracts Administrator, Advisor for the following: - Ensure complete compliance with CPSR requirements. - Provide full life-cycle subcontract management of various contract types, complexities, and sizes that will consist of monitoring subcontract and vendor performance, funding, and invoices/budgets to mitigate cost overruns. - Ensure compliance with subcontract and procurement policies, procedures, and standard operating practices. - Identify and work with business unit and contract leadership to advise and resolve complex contractual challenges with subcontractors and vendors, including ability to meet schedules, cost and technical requirement concerns, and requirement changes. - Analyze, prepare, and submit request for proposals/quotes for various business opportunities - Support Program Managers by providing guidance on contractual requirements and mitigating the company’s risk. - Manage the fully life cycle of a Subcontract Agreement to include pre-award actions, start-up and close-out process for all assigned projects. - Negotiate and coordinate additions, deletions or modifications to subcontracts. Qualifications - Bachelor's degree and 5+ years of related experience or a Master’s degree and 6+ years of related experience. - 9+ of relevant work experience may be considered in lieu of degree. - US citizenship required. - Can be remote but must be willing to travel to Reston, Virginia when needed. - Experience with the following subcontract types: FFP, T&M, Labor Hour, Cost Reimbursement (w/fixed-fee). - Familiar with Fair and Reasonable determinations as well as Subcontractor price analysis. - High-level of accountability and responsibility with in-depth knowledge and a strong understanding of: - Federal Acquisition Regulations, Defense Federal Acquisition Regulations Supplements, as well as other Agency Supplements; - Is well versed in being able to read, understand, and decipher required flow-down terms from the Prime Contract; - Negotiating Subcontract with other Government Contractors. - Great business sense with a laser focus on growing business through relationships. - Understanding of financial systems and purchase requisition process. - Firm understanding of managing subcontracts with multiple contract types. The University of Pittsburgh School of Law (Pitt Law) seeks to hire part-time Adjunct Faculty to serve as course instructors in the online Master of Studies in Law (MSL) degree program beginning in academic year 2026-2027. Instructors are sought for the following courses: - American Legal System - Contracts - Torts - Property - Constitutional Law - Criminal Law - Legislation and Regulation Responsibilities: Course instructors support and guide student progress, provide detailed and substantive feedback on student submissions, grade assignments, tests, and exams. Instructors use existing online materials, tools, and procedures. Minimum Qualifications for Course Instructors: - Licensed attorney with a minimum of 5 years of experience practicing or teaching law. - At least 3 years of experience in the subject matter of the course for which they are engaged. - Experience using Canvas or a similar learning management system and skill at online interaction. - Proficiency in the use of Microsoft Outlook, Word, and Zoom. Applications: Applicants for a course instructor position MUST submit a CV and a cover letter. Please identify in your cover letter the specific course or courses you seek to instruct and document your suitability to teach each course for which you are applying. Salary: $1,000 per week of course instruction for an 8-week course, with a minimum of $5,333 for a 5-week course. he School of Law reserves the right not to offer the course in that term if fewer than 8 students are enrolled. such a case, you retain your faculty position, but no compensation will be paid.
